Topic: RSS FeedNRA Round-Up surpasses $4 million
Shooting Industry, Sept, 2008
MidwayUSA has passed the $4 million milestone in the NRA Round-Up program. At this year's NRA meeting, program cofounders Larry and Brenda Potterfield presented a ceremonial check to Wayne LaPierre, NRA executive vice president and CEO, and Chris Cox, executive director of the NRA Institute for Legislative Action.

"In order to change the future, we must continue to support the NRA with both time and money," said Larry Potterfield, president and CEO of MidwayUSA.
The donation represents the amount raised throught he program since 1992. Every MidwayUSA customer, when placing an order, has the opportunity to "round-up" the total to the next highest dollar. The donations are sent to the NRA and placed in the NRA-ILA National Endowment for the Protection of the Second Amendment every week, with no administrative or holding charges assessed. The NRA-ILA only uses the interest gained to help fund programs, allowing the endowment to continue to grow.
